std.object.element.impl.multi

elegible-candidates

added in 3.0

(elegible-candidates prelim aparams)

finds elegible candidates based upon argument list

(-> (query/query-class clojure.lang.PersistentVector “create” :#) (get-in :lookup :method 1) (multi/elegible-candidates java.util.List)) ;;=> (#create :: (java.util.List) -> clojure.lang.PersistentVector ;; #create :: (java.lang.Iterable) -> clojure.lang.PersistentVector)

get-name

added in 3.0

(get-name v)

all elements in the array have to have the same name (multi/get-name {:name “a”} {:name “b”}) => (throws)

(multi/get-name {:name “a”} {:name “a”}) => “a”

to-element-array

added in 3.0

(to-element-array m0)

converts a three layer map to a flat sequence of values

(multi/to-element-array {:a {:b {:c 1 :d 2}}}) => 1 2
